> Question: this is all working thanks to
> `symbol-function' which is used to get the code of the
> function as data, so it can be examined and
> manipulated. However, if I byte-compile the code
> (which I always do), `symbol-function' doesn't return
> a lambda function which is also a list, but instead
> just a function #[...] which isn't a list. So then it
> doesn't work!
This is your hint.
> I was able to do a workaround with `load-file' in
> .emacs to get all the functions in the file in
> evaluated form. But, can I do that specifically for
> a named function, *or*, can I extract the code in list
> format somehow even if compiled?
No.
But since you should not do that anyways, it should not be a problem.
Variables have been invented for a purpose.
